Vogue World 2024 took place in Paris, France at Place Vendôme in June of 2024. The event was conceptualized by Vogue's then editor-in-chief, Anna Wintour. Each decade from the 1920s to the 2010s was paired with a sport, such as fencing, aquatics, or cycling, to highlight the relationship between fashion and athleticism ahead of the 2024 Summer Olympics in Paris.[1][2]

Background

Previous events

Vogue World is a fashion and cultural event created by Vogue magazine. The first Vogue World was held in New York City in 2022 to celebrate the 130 year anniversary of the magazine.[3] The event turned the Meatpacking District into a street fair and outdoor venue for a runway and fashion show.[3] The event included performances by Lil Nas X and runway appearances by figures such as Serena Williams, aiming to combine fashion with local culture and highlight Vogue's September issue.[3]

In 2023, the event was held in London, with a focus on fundraising for the performing arts sector in the United Kingdom.[2] The Vogue World event in London featured a runway show, performances, and appearances from notable British members of the fashion and arts industries.[2] Anna Wintour, Vogue's then editor-in-chief, played a key role in organizing the Vogue World events.[2]

Runway show

The runway show for Vogue World 2024 was held in Paris at the Place Vendôme, the first fashion show ever held at the site.[4][5] Figures like Sabrina Carpenter, Katy Perry, Eva Longoria, Diane Kruger, and French influencer Léna Mahfouf attended in the front row.[6][7]

The musical performances at Vogue World Paris 2024 featured a range of international artists such as Aya Nakamura and Bad Bunny.[1] The event also included a 40-piece orchestra.[8]

Vogue World pledged a portion of proceeds from ticket sales from the show to Secours Populaire, which encourages access to sports for children in France.[9]
